Understanding the Victoria Real Estate Market

First things first, it’s crucial to understand the real estate market in Victoria. Known for its stunning landscapes and vibrant culture, Victoria is a sought-after location for home buyers. The city offers a diverse range of properties, from charming heritage homes to modern condos. However, the market can be competitive, with properties often selling quickly and for over the asking price. So, it’s essential to be prepared and act fast when you find a home you love.

Getting Your Finances in Order

Before you start house hunting, it’s important to get your finances in order. This includes saving for a down payment, getting pre-approved for a mortgage, and setting a budget. Remember, buying a home involves more than just the purchase price. You’ll also need to account for closing costs, moving expenses, and ongoing home maintenance costs. 💰

Inspecting the Property

When you find a property you’re interested in, it’s crucial to have it inspected. This can reveal any potential issues or repairs needed, which can impact the value of the home. It’s always better to know what you’re getting into before you make a commitment. 🕵️‍♀️

FAQs

  • What is the average home price in Victoria? As of 2021, the average home price in Victoria is around $800,000. However, prices can vary significantly depending on the type of property and its location.
  • How much should I save for a down payment? In Canada, the minimum down payment is 5% for homes under $500,000. For homes over $500,000, it’s 5% for the first $500,000 and 10% for the remaining amount.
  • What are closing costs? Closing costs are additional expenses you’ll need to pay when buying a home. They typically include legal fees, land transfer taxes, and home inspection fees.
